Science
The students were given the challenge to design and build a shelter. Students were given specific criteria for success such as could the shelter stand on its own and did the shelter stay dry on the inside when water was dripped on it. Students also had constraints to deal with such as a budget of $10 to buy supplies and only class time to build the shelter. The shelters will be tested Thursday during science class.
Reading/Language Arts
This week, the class read Edison's Best Invention. In this opinion essay, the author claims that Edision's best invention is the light bulb. The author's text includes evidence to support to his claim. The comprehension skills covered included summarizing, ideas and support, and text and graphic features Students also worked on plurals as the decoding skill. The vocabulary skill focused on the Latin roots of vis, mem, and cent. The students were introduced to complex sentences as the grammar skill.
